Milwaukee Lakefront Gateway Project:
Past Initiatives

Michigan Street Crossing Project

This project was funded by a Coastal Management Grant and focuses efforts around the intersection of Lincoln Memorial Drive and Michigan Street. The goals for the project include pedestrian and bicycle improvements, maintaining appropriate traffic movements, developing concepts for inproved public space and creating a civic design vision for a more beautiful lakefront. While limited in focus with grant funding available, the outcomes will set the stage for the larger lakefront design project.

The design, created by Eppstein Uhen Architects, included in this presentation sets the design intentions of the larger Lakefront Gateway Project.

In the spring of 2013, DCD issued an RFQ for a consultant team to further develop the design for a new Michigan St. Crossing concept that had been unveiled earlier in the year. The architectural firm of Eppstein Uhen Architects, along with Kapur & Associates, was awarded the contract.

Lakefront Gateway Concept Plan - 2013

In early spring 2013, a Lakefront Gateway concept plan was unveiled to the press by the Mayor, Governor and County Executive. The plan was a culmination of many months and years of cooperative planning between the City, State and County. Numerous other stakeholders were also brought into the planning process, which built off the earlier efforts of the Long Range Lakefront Planning Committee. The unique opportunity of change to the Lake Interchange during its reconstruction, accelerated interest in better lakefront connections to the Historic Third Ward, and recently announced investments by Northwestern Mutual all contributed to the plan coming together.

Coastal Management Grant

 


In March 2012, the City of Milwaukee Department of City Development was awarded a Coastal Management Grant that was intended to fund design efforts at the lakefront project area. These funds were directed at the Michigan Street Crossing project, for which DCD conducted a RFQ (Request for Qualifications) in order to hire a design consultant team. The grant was funded by the Wisconsin Coastal Management Program and the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ration, Office of Ocean and Coastal Resource Management under the Coastal Zone Management Act, Grant # NA11NOS4190097.
 

 


Long Range Lakefront Planning Committee - 2011

In 2011, Milwaukee County brought together a group to look at downtown lakefront planning issues. The Long Range Lakefront Planning Committee included members from both the community and government with input from numerous groups. The committee concluded with a presentation (see attached link) as well as a full report on various recommendations for the lakefront area.

Downtown Plan - 2010

In 2010, the City of Milwaukee adopted an update to the Downtown Plan. Within the plan, 8 catalytic projects were identified, of which the Downtown Lakefront was one of them. Follow the link to read an excerpt of both the district plan as well as the specific catalytic project.
